In our first session together, here's what you can expect

In the first session with me, patients can expect a welcoming and supportive environment where they feel comfortable sharing their concerns. We will begin by discussing their current mental health challenges, personal history, and any previous treatment experiences. I will ask questions to gain a comprehensive understanding of their unique situation, including their symptoms, lifestyle, and any cultural factors that may influence their mental health. This initial session is also an opportunity for patients to express their goals and expectations for treatment. Together, we will begin to outline a personalized care plan, which may include therapeutic interventions, medication management, or referrals to other resources as needed. Patients can expect an open dialogue where their questions are encouraged, and their input is valued. By the end of our first meeting, they will have a clear understanding of the next steps and feel confident in the collaborative path forward.

My treatment methods

Supportive

In my practice as a Psychiatric-Mental Health Nurse Practitioner, I integrate supportive therapy to foster a collaborative and empathetic therapeutic environment. This approach involves active listening, validation, and encouragement, allowing patients to articulate their feelings and experiences while building resilience. By providing a consistent and nurturing space, I help individuals develop coping strategies and enhance their emotional well-being.

Psychoeducation

In my practice, I utilize psychoeducation to empower patients by providing them with a comprehensive understanding of their mental health conditions and treatment options. This method involves delivering clear and accessible information, enabling patients to make informed decisions about their care and actively participate in their recovery process. By integrating psychoeducation into my sessions, I foster a sense of autonomy and confidence in patients, helping them to manage symptoms more effectively and improve their overall quality of life.
